Notes from the Larkspur render sync: template rendering on the Bramblewick storefront is still chewing ~400ms per page, mostly from re-parsing partials. Plan is to cache compiled templates and warm them at boot. Reviewer, please sanity-check the cache invalidation logic. Any concerns before merge should go straight to:

approver of yahap-kaduf = Oliael Casdor

Runbook: Pennywhistle notification fan-out backpressure. When the fan-out workers fall behind, the outbox table balloons and delivery latency spikes — you'll see it first in the Dovetail queue-depth graph. Don't just scale workers; check whether a single noisy tenant is flooding the topic, and throttle them via the tenant config first. If you do scale, bump FANOUT_WORKERS in the deploy env, redeploy, and watch for drain within ten minutes. The workers authenticate to the broker with a credential set on the next line of the env file.

env line for tagaf-yahif: LEDGER_TOKEN29=a7e22fd0ee7d43436e62c1c3439fb

Handover: Slabdiff large-file viewer

Taking over from me is whoever owns rendering next; security review first. Slabdiff streams diffs for files up to 2 GB using chunked hunks; nothing is fully loaded into memory server-side. Known concerns: the temp-file cleanup job, and the path normalisation before chunk fetch — both were patched last sprint but deserve a second look. Auth is enforced at the gateway, not in the viewer itself, so verify the bypass assumptions. Current runtime settings for the viewer service follow below.

config for tagaf-bawif:
[norok]
host = norok.ordinworks.local
user = norok_svc
database = norok_prod

Subject: Key rotation — ProfileGrid shard migration

Hi plugin authors,

We're splitting the Hollowpine user-profile store into four shards this weekend. Existing keys stop working Monday at 09:00. Reads and writes route automatically; no code changes needed beyond swapping credentials. Rate limits are unchanged. Your new key for the profile gateway is below.

API key for bageg-kajef: vxb2-ss